Output 7137d26f22aa0ecae55a2debc78fcab621e08244670674a85b29f15828455a6d:0

value
38580653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de9ba05bf13ba917efb89fd8018988f9ffc323f OP_EQUAL
address
3BiBa4m1eWZJXULvrznwaCGgnK8LTKwhoW
transaction
7137d26f22aa0ecae55a2debc78fcab621e08244670674a85b29f15828455a6d
spent
true